aboutsummaryrefslogtreecommitdiff
path: root/src/algebra
diff options
context:
space:
mode:
authordos-reis <gdr@axiomatics.org>2008-10-13 07:32:30 +0000
committerdos-reis <gdr@axiomatics.org>2008-10-13 07:32:30 +0000
commitc85375e527a7e0341ec5e717b3f50d6b5fa25d48 (patch)
tree1f32aadbdd191ae57f56ac46de46111a49b4be1f /src/algebra
parenta619487f9feb4a530244171b94decfccce57af8b (diff)
downloadopen-axiom-c85375e527a7e0341ec5e717b3f50d6b5fa25d48.tar.gz
Don't step over Common Lisp MAP.
* interp/i-analy.boot (bottomUp): Change MAP to %Map. (isEltable): Likewise. * interp/i-coerce.boot (retract): Likewise. * interp/i-eval.boot (getArgValue): Likewise. * interp/i-funsel.boot (selectLocalMms): Likewise. * interp/i-intern.boot (getValueFromEnvironment): Likewise. * interp/i-map.boot (mkAuxiliaryName): Likewise. (augmentMap): Likewise. (displayMap): Likewise. (putBodyInEnd): Likewise. (expandRecursiveBody): Likewise. * interp/i-output.boot (outputTran): Likewise. * interp/i-spec1.boot (declare): Likewise. * interp/i-syscmd.boot (displayMacro): Likewise. * interp/i-toplev.boot (interpret2): Likewise. * interp/patches.lisp (MAP): Remove. * interp/trace.boot (isUncompiledMap): Likewise.
Diffstat (limited to 'src/algebra')
-rw-r--r--src/algebra/color.spad.pamphlet2
-rw-r--r--src/algebra/files.spad.pamphlet2
-rw-r--r--src/algebra/fnla.spad.pamphlet1
-rw-r--r--src/algebra/newpoint.spad.pamphlet1
4 files changed, 5 insertions, 1 deletions
diff --git a/src/algebra/color.spad.pamphlet b/src/algebra/color.spad.pamphlet
index 5db08528..54c5e403 100644
--- a/src/algebra/color.spad.pamphlet
+++ b/src/algebra/color.spad.pamphlet
@@ -184,6 +184,8 @@ Palette(): Exports == Implementation where
++ indicated color c.
Implementation ==> add
+ import I
+ import C
Rep := Record(shadeField:I, hueField:C)
dark c == [1,c]
diff --git a/src/algebra/files.spad.pamphlet b/src/algebra/files.spad.pamphlet
index 34cd7937..630b19af 100644
--- a/src/algebra/files.spad.pamphlet
+++ b/src/algebra/files.spad.pamphlet
@@ -34,7 +34,7 @@ IOMode(): Public == Private where
Private == add
input == _$InputIOMode$Lisp
output == _$OutputIOMode$Lisp
- bothWays == _$BothWaysIOode$Lisp
+ bothWays == _$BothWaysIOmode$Lisp
x = y == EQ(x,y)$Lisp
coerce m ==
m = input => outputForm 'input
diff --git a/src/algebra/fnla.spad.pamphlet b/src/algebra/fnla.spad.pamphlet
index e56534e4..3be85585 100644
--- a/src/algebra/fnla.spad.pamphlet
+++ b/src/algebra/fnla.spad.pamphlet
@@ -63,6 +63,7 @@ Commutator: Export == Implement where
++ mkcomm(i,j) \undocumented{}
Implement == add
+ import OSI
P := Record(left:%,right:%)
Rep := Union(OSI,P)
x,y: %
diff --git a/src/algebra/newpoint.spad.pamphlet b/src/algebra/newpoint.spad.pamphlet
index 9842394b..bd2b658e 100644
--- a/src/algebra/newpoint.spad.pamphlet
+++ b/src/algebra/newpoint.spad.pamphlet
@@ -102,6 +102,7 @@ SubSpaceComponentProperty() : Exports == Implementation where
++ copy(x) \undocumented
Implementation ==> add
+ import B
Rep := Record(closed:B, solid:B)
closed? p == p.closed
solid? p == p.solid